Deadline for Pelicans’ decision on 2024 or 2025 Lakers first round pick revealed

For many years, the Anthony Davis trade has handicapped the Lakers' future. In recent seasons, the uncertainty of whether the Pelicans will own the Lakers’ 2024 or 2025 first-round pick has been particularly concerning.

Any trade in which the Lakers wanted to include multiple first round picks was hindered by the uncertainty of which pick the team would convey to the Pelicans. Fortunately, we finally received a deadline as to when New Orleans will need to make that decision.

On Monday, the league broke a number of tiebreakers for this year's draft and lottery order. The Lakers were included in one of those tiebreakers, but more notably, Jonathan Givony of DraftExpress also revealed when the Pelicans would have to make their decision.

For the record, this was almost certainly known between the Lakers and Pelicans when the trade was originally negotiated. But it was not publicly known until now.

This June 1 date makes sense because it would give both sides time to learn their official draft position if either or both were in the lottery, as well as to attend the combine and do some initial draft workouts.

For the Lakers, no matter which way the Pelicans go, they’ll have a lot of clarity and some ability to immediately make trades. The only other first round pick owed to any team outside of this is their 2027 first round pick, which will go to Utah as part of trading away Russell Westbrook.

If New Orleans chooses the 2024 pick, the Lakers can trade the 2025 pick immediately. If the Pelicans choose the 2025 pick, which reports suggest they will, the Lakers can trade the 2024 pick on draft night. In either instance, the Lakers can also trade any of the 2029, 2030 or 2031 picks, so long as they comply with the Stepien Rule.

At best, it gives them three first round picks to deal. And the Lakers’ inactivity at the deadline likely forecasted their level of aggressiveness this offseason.

This 2024/2025 pick will also be the final piece of the Anthony Davis trade package that the Lakers owe New Orleans. Since trading for AD, the Lakers have missed the playoffs just once, made the Western Conference Finals and won an NBA title. The Pelicans, in that span, won two playoff games in their one playoff appearance.

Hard to say who won that deal.
